Revelation 20 New International Reader's Version (NIRV)

The Thousand Years

1. I saw an angel coming down out of heaven. He had the key to the Abyss. In his hand he held a heavy chain.

2. He grabbed the dragon, that old serpent. The serpent is also called the devil, or Satan. The angel put him in chains for 1,000 years.

3. Then he threw him into the Abyss. He locked it and sealed him in. This was to keep Satan from fooling the nations anymore until the 1,000 years were ended. After that, he must be set free for a short time.

4. I saw thrones. Those who had been given authority to judge were sitting on them. I also saw the souls of those whose heads had been cut off because they had given witness for Jesus and because of God's word. They had not worshiped the beast or his statue. They had not received his mark on their foreheads or hands. They came to life and ruled with Christ for 1,000 years.

5. This is the first resurrection. The rest of the dead did not come to life until the 1,000 years were ended.

6. Blessed and holy are those who take part in the first resurrection. The second death has no power over them. They will be priests of God and of Christ. They will rule with him for 1,000 years.

Satan Is Judged

7. When the 1,000 years are over, Satan will be set free from his prison.

8. He will go out to fool the nations. He will gather them from the four corners of the earth. He will bring Gog and Magog together for battle. Their troops are as many as the grains of sand on the seashore.

9. They marched across the whole earth. They surrounded the place where God's people were camped. It was the city he loves. But fire came down from heaven and burned them up.

10. The devil, who fooled them, was thrown into the lake of burning sulfur. That is where the beast and the false prophet had been thrown. They will all suffer day and night for ever and ever.

The Dead Are Judged

11. I saw a great white throne and the One who was sitting on it. When the earth and sky saw his face, they ran away. There was no place for them.

12. I saw the dead, great and small, standing in front of the throne. Books were opened. Then another book was opened. It was the Book of Life. The dead were judged by what they had done. The things they had done were written in the books.

13. The sea gave up the dead that were in it. And Death and Hell gave up their dead. Each of the dead was judged by what he had done.

14. Then Death and Hell were thrown into the lake of fire. The lake of fire is the second death.
